BBNaija Season 10: Big Soso, Ivatar, Doris Exit Reality Show

Three housemates — Big Soso, Ivatar, and Doris — have been evicted from the Big Brother Naija Season 10 house, cutting the number of contestants to 19.

The eviction was announced during the Sunday live show after the trio polled the lowest votes from the public. It is the first time this season that three housemates left the game on the same night.

Doris Okorie, 33, is an actor from Imo State who joined the competition to “break routine” and add excitement to her life. Sonia Amako, 28, better known as Big Soso, is a chef and lawyer from Kaduna who said she aimed to inspire young women across Northern Nigeria. Ivatar, born Ifeyinwa Okafor, is a 37-year-old entrepreneur and media personality from Anambra, who described her participation as a dream she shared with her 18-year-old child.

The eviction followed a tense week that featured new twists. Mensan secured immunity after finding a red envelope hidden in the house, while Head of House Faith used his save-and-replace power on Zita, leaving other contestants exposed to eviction.

BBNaija Season 10, themed “Ten Over Ten”, kicked off in July with 29 contestants. Since then, multiple evictions and one voluntary exit have trimmed the lineup. This year’s winner will walk away with ₦150 million — the largest prize in the show’s history.
